Game Notes:

  • Well, it looks like Kyle Clifford will sit tonight in favor of Jordan Nolan. Clifford played a meager 5:51 in game 4 and saw only one shift in the 3rd period. Nolan hasn’t played in a game since game 3 of the Sharks series.
  • The Ducks lines are my best guess, although we do know that Perreault will be back and skating with Selanne and Maroon. There is also talk of Tim Jackman getting the call to add some..uh..truculence?…to the Ducks fourth line. If he does get the draw, we will welcome him with open arms.
  • The Kings had an optional skate and no line rushes. No word on any change but Sutter did shift his lineup in game 4 a little, moving Richards back onto a line with Jeff Carter. It remains to be seen if these lines will hold up.
  • LA got back to their strong possession game on Saturday and even generated quite a few chances, still it was all in all still far from their best– especially in the 1st period. If they can carry the effort from their last two periods to the start of this one, that would be a very nice.
